Code này của anh hai lúa miền tây, mình lấy sử dụng, nhưng bị vướng một cái fix hoài không được, mong anh em diễn đàn fix giúp,
Khi copy dữ liệu từ file A vào file B, nhưng riêng cột SL mình muốn hiển thị integer ( dạng số ), vì hiện tại khi copy vào file B thì ở đầu ký tự đều bị dấu nháy cả.
Cám ơn!
Khi copy dữ liệu từ file A vào file B, nhưng riêng cột SL mình muốn hiển thị integer ( dạng số ), vì hiện tại khi copy vào file B thì ở đầu ký tự đều bị dấu nháy cả.
Cám ơn!
Mã:
Sub GhiDL_HLMT()
Dim cn As Object
Set cn = CreateObject("ADODB.Connection")
With cn
.ConnectionString = "Provider=Microsoft.ACE.OLEDB.12.0;" & _
"data source=" & ThisWorkbook.Path & _
"\B.xls;extended properties=""excel 8.0;HDR=Yes;"";"
.Open
.Execute "INSERT INTO [Data$] SELECT STT,TEN,SL FROM [excel 8.0;database=" & _
ThisWorkbook.FullName & ";HDR=Yes].[thanhle$A1:C20]"
End With
cn.Close: Set cn = Nothing
MsgBox " OK! "
End Sub